1. Contemporary Interior Design
Contemporary interior design focuses on current aesthetics and functional principles, characterized by clean lines, neutral color palettes, and uncluttered spaces that feel both sophisticated and comfortable. Key elements include sleek furniture, geometric patterns, and carefully curated accessories that generate visual interest. 2. Coastal Design
Coastal design captures the relaxed atmosphere of beachside living, a style always trending in Florida. This aesthetic utilizes soft blues, sandy neutrals, and natural textures. It incorporates weathered wood elements, wicker furniture, and sea-inspired accessories. Light fabrics and organic materials contribute to the breezy, vacation-like feeling inherent in coastal decor.

3. Transitional Style
The transitional interior design trend harmoniously blends elements from both traditional comfort and contemporary design approaches. This style emphasizes a balanced and timeless look, moving away from extremes in ornamentation or stark minimalism. Expect classic furniture shapes paired with updated fabrics and finishes, creating rooms that feel both familiar and fresh. Neutral backgrounds are often utilized, allowing statement pieces like artwork to take center stage. This versatile design choice integrates classic comfort with modern simplicity.

4. Modern Farmhouse
Modern Farmhouse style presents a detailed exploration of a popular interior design aesthetic, defining its core characteristics by blending rustic elements with contemporary sophistication. The look’s enduring appeal comes from features like shiplap walls, exposed beams, and vintage-inspired fixtures, creating an elevated, stylish, and casual profile full of character. Well-chosen custom drapery enhances this aesthetic, particularly lightweight fabrics like linen or cotton, which create a breezy, airy atmosphere that perfectly complements the open and inviting feel. We often suggest white, off-white, cream, and other neutrals, but experimentation with other tones is encouraged.
